UFC heavyweight “Cro Cop” Mirko Filipovic (25-7-2) fielded questions from the media Tuesday afternoon. “Cro Cop” will fight “Cigano” Junior Dos Santos at UFC 103 is Dallas 19 September.
Other publications have reported “Cro Cop” is scratching his head over why Fighters.com Heavyweight Champion “Last Emperor” Fedor Emelianenko (30-1) hasn’t signed a fight contract with the UFC, but it seems to Fighters.com that “Cro Cop” in fact has several opinions on the subject and was playing coy with his answer.
